Maurice Ravel - Bolero: A true masterpiece of classical music. It’s one of the most played orchestral pieces in history. It was the first classical work which impressed me. Since then it always manages to calm me down and relax me when I hear it. This record is unbelievably important for me.
Retrogott und Hulk Hodn - Offline: Retrogott and Hulk Hodn are complete geniuses. They distance themselves from commercial rap and criticise negative aspects of their own daily life. They were the first artists in rap-music that completely convinced me. Especially ‘Offline’ is an amazing track which lyrically holds up even today.

Cuthead - Maputo Jam: Cuthead has always been an inspiration for me. His tracks are generously filled with samples and he is a true god on the MPC. ‘Maputo Jam’ was the first electronic track that I found and liked. Through its usage of dubby basslines and playful synths, it’s still an all time hit for me.
Frits Wentink - Dwayne Young: Frits Wentink is also one of my faves. He’s mostly known for producing dub house. I always associate this track with good vibes and ease. You can find those vibes in a lot of his tracks which is why I listen to his music on repeat.
Eivissa - Oh la la la (Radio Edit): ‘Gypsy Woman’ is known to most people and everybody probably had it as an earworm once before. This edit is my absolute favourite closing track. It perfectly completes a set and invites to sing along and lie in each other's arms. Whoever still doesn’t know this track.
